The tech told me that on the other truck he first took the bolt out and used shims and cardboard as a buffer to kind of “tighten” things up, then went for a drive with the owner and NO RATTLE. He had narrowed it down to the rear passenger side mount but ordered all new ones. Replaced after checking thickness and all was good! He didn’t mention a shorter bolt. I also have a 2019 ram 2500. Gas CC. I have the front end driver side clunk going over bumps. More noticeable in cold weather or when turning left and going over bumps.

I do have a thuren leveling kit with track bar so I know the dealer isn't going to help me on this one. However I am almost positive the level has nothing to do with it. I have double checked the torque on all the parts that were touched to do the lift. Including track bar and regreased. Didn't help. Its 5° today and almost every bump it clunked. Cold weather definitely makes it worse for some reason.
